Air is an element introduced in Skylanders: Spyro's Adventure. Characters in the game who are associated with the element of Air use the manipulation of wind to their advantage against their foes. They have a strong advantage against Skylanders who are associated with the element of Earth. The color of this element is light blue.
When opening an Air Gate, the Air skylander creates a small tornado that acts as a teleporter.
Air-based Skylanders stand on a pedestal made of clouds when they're in their toy form.

Trivia
- Although the game manual states that Air Skylanders are strong against Earth, it does not appear to be so in the console game.
